Job summary

General Motors is seeking a Sub-System Lead Engineer for Electric Power Components in Warren, MI. You will own requirements and integration strategy for Electric Power subsystems, ensuring robust, traceable, and manufacturable solutions across vehicle programs.

You will collaborate with design release, controls, software, validation, manufacturing, and suppliers, leading technical discussions and guiding engineers as needed.

Qualifications

  • Bachelor’s degree in electrical, mechanical, computer, or systems engineering, or related field.
  • 5+ years in automotive engineering, systems engineering, or related technical field.
  • Experience developing or managing requirements for automotive systems/subsystems.

Responsibilities

  • Lead the definition and maintenance of subsystem requirements for Electric Power components (lead-acid batteries, intelligent battery sensors, DC/AC inverters, generators).
  • Develop and maintain technical specifications and acceptance criteria with traceability.
  • Coordinate with hardware, software, controls, validation, manufacturing, service, and suppliers to ensure integrated solutions.

Every day, our products move millions of people as we aim to make driving safer, smarter, and more connected, shaping the future of transportation on a global scaleThe ***Sub-System Lead Engineer (SSLE) for Electric Power Components*** will lead the technical definition, integration, and validation of low-voltage electric power subsystems and their vehicle interfaces. The scope includes lead-acid batteries, intelligent battery sensors, DC/AC inverters, generators, and related power, communication, diagnostic, and control interfaces across current and future vehicle programs.This role is accountable for translating vehicle and system needs into clear, testable subsystem requirements; maintaining alignment across hardware, software, controls, diagnostics, calibration, safety, validation, manufacturing, service, and suppliers; and driving timely resolution of complex technical issues. The SSLE will operate with a high level of independent judgment, influence technical direction across organizational boundaries, and lead work through collaboration rather than direct people management.**The Role**As a senior technical individual contributor, you will own the requirements and technical integration strategy for an assigned Electric Power subsystem or group of interfaces. You will connect customer and vehicle-level needs to component-level implementation and verification, ensuring that the resulting solution is robust, traceable, manufacturable, serviceable, and ready for program milestones.You will work closely with Design Release Engineers, Functional System Architects, system and safety engineers, controls and software teams, technical specialists, validation teams, manufacturing, purchasing, service, and suppliers. You will also provide technical leadership to cross-functional teams and guide the work of other engineers as needed.**What You’ll Do*** Lead the definition and maintenance of subsystem requirements for lead-acid batteries, intelligent battery sensors, DC/AC inverters, generators, and related Electric Power interfaces.* Develop, review, and maintain Sub-System Technical Specifications and, where applicable, Behavioral Technical Specifications, interface requirements, diagnostic requirements, and acceptance criteria.* Decompose system and vehicle requirements into clear, complete, consistent, feasible, and verifiable subsystem requirements with full traceability.* Maintain requirements and interface content in the approved requirements-management environment, including DOORS/DNG or successor tools, and ensure changes are controlled and communicated.* Develop or contribute to Model-Based Systems Engineering artifacts, such as context, block definition, use-case, activity, and internal block diagrams, to clarify subsystem behavior and interfaces.* Lead cross-functional requirement and behavior discussions, including triad reviews and Given/When/Then scenario development where applicable.* Partner with Design Release Engineers and suppliers to ensure component designs, packaging, electrical interfaces, communication behavior, diagnostics, and performance meet subsystem intent.* Collaborate with controls, software, diagnostics, calibration, and systems teams to review implementation, resolve integration gaps, and ensure hardware and software operate as an integrated solution.* Define and maintain the validation intent for the subsystem, including testable scenarios, acceptance criteria, test coverage, and support for the Testable Functionality Roll-Out Plan.* Coordinate with bench, vehicle, simulation, and virtual-validation teams to evaluate designs, investigate anomalies, and close issues using quantitative and qualitative evidence.* Support development and maintenance of subsystem and solution FMEAs, including linkage to safety, manufacturing, service, and software-related failure modes.* Support safety, regulatory, OBD, cybersecurity, and other compliance-related requirements as applicable to the assigned subsystem.* Lead root-cause analysis for subsystem issues, drive corrective actions with the responsible teams and suppliers, and translate approved resolutions into updated requirements or interface definitions.* Participate in design reviews, technical reviews, program milestone assessments, issue reviews, Agile ceremonies, iteration planning, and program increment activities as applicable.* Manage technical work through the appropriate backlog and issue-tracking tools, including Jira, and maintain clear status, decisions, risks, and dependencies.* Drive alignment across multiple vehicle programs and stakeholders when Electric Power components or interfaces are reused, variantized, or changed.* Identify technical risks early, establish recovery actions, and communicate concise recommendations to engineering and program leadership.* Mentor and coach engineers in requirements quality, systems thinking, interface management, validation intent, and disciplined issue resolution.**Required Qualifications*** Bachelor’s degree in electrical engineering, mechanical engineering, computer engineering, systems engineering, or a related engineering discipline, or equivalent relevant experience.* At least five plus years of experience in automotive engineering, systems engineering, component development, electrical architecture, or a closely related technical field.* Experience developing, reviewing, or managing requirements for automotive systems, subsystems, components, or interfaces.* Knowledge of automotive communication and diagnostic technologies, such as CAN, LIN, GMLAN, serial data, U-services, RIDs, DIDs, or OBD.* Experience with DFMEA, subsystem or solution FMEA, supplier DFMEA, DRBFM, design reviews, and validation * Experience with low-voltage vehicle electrical systems, including 12V and/or 48V architectures, power distribution, battery systems, sensing, conversion, generation, or related interfaces.* Demonstrated ability to lead complex technical issues from problem definition through root cause, corrective action, validation, and closure.* Experience working across hardware, software, controls, validation, manufacturing, service, and supplier organizations.* Ability to communicate technical decisions clearly to engineers, suppliers, program teams, and leadership.* Demonstrated ability to work independently, exercise sound engineering judgment, manage competing priorities, and influence outcomes without direct authority.**Preferred Qualifications*** Experience with lead-acid batteries, intelligent battery sensors, DC/AC inverters, generators, or vehicle power-management systems.* Experience with requirements-management and traceability tools such as DOORS/DNG, Jira, or comparable platforms.* Experience with Model-Based Systems Engineering, SysML, Rhapsody, behavioral requirements, or Given/When/Then methods.* Experience with virtual validation, simulation, co-simulation, electrical analysis, or data-driven troubleshooting.* Familiarity with functional safety, regulatory compliance, cybersecurity, manufacturing, service, and design-for-quality considerations.* Experience leading suppliers and coordinating technical deliverables across multiple vehicle programs.**Success in This Role** Success will be demonstrated by requirements and interfaces that are complete, traceable, testable, and aligned across the vehicle architecture; timely closure of technical and validation issues; disciplined change management; effective supplier and cross-functional execution; and robust Electric Power subsystem integration through development, release, launch,
